What does the word "Palaeofauna" mean?

The term "palaeofauna" refers to the fossilized remains of animals from previous geological eras. It combines the prefix "palaeo-", which means ancient or prehistoric, with the word "fauna", denoting the animal life of a particular region or time. Understanding palaeofauna is crucial for scientists studying the history of life on Earth, as it provides insights into how animal species evolved and adapted over millions of years.

Palaeofauna encompasses a vast array of extinct species, ranging from the gigantic woolly mammoth to the diminutive ancestors of modern birds. The study of these ancient creatures is not only fascinating but also provides a wealth of knowledge about past environments and ecological systems.

One of the most famous examples of palaeofauna is the Ice Age megafauna, which includes large mammals like the sabre-toothed cat and the giant ground sloth. Studying these creatures informs researchers about the climatic conditions and ecological dynamics of that era.
